A bush ceremony was held today at the Mindszentyneum, that is, at the museum and pilgrimage center commemorating Cardinal József Mindszenty and the victims of the church persecution of the communist dictatorship.

At the ceremony held in Zalaegerszeg, Azbej Tristan, the state secretary responsible for the implementation of the Hungary Helps Program, gave a speech, praising József Mindszenty as: he was a prophet, a man who in historical times, bearing witness to a historical character, urged national unity, and whose national interest always came first its individual aspects.

On the occasion of the new wing of the Göcsej Museum, the József Mindszenty Museum and Pilgrimage Center, the State Secretary said: the Mindszentyneum, which will be built from the approximately 8.3 billion forints within the framework of the Modern Cities program, "is at the service of the homeland and will be for the spiritual and spiritual development of the country" . It is a unique, gap-filling permanent exhibition that presents the life journey of the late cardinal and the persecution of the church by the Hungarian communist dictatorship. In addition to permanent and temporary exhibitions, the new building will also have a conference room, offices and community rooms.
